Andreas Keler is a leading researcher in the intersection of autonomous vehicle technology, traffic simulation, and vulnerable road user safety. His work focuses on modelling the complex interactions between self-driving cars and bicycles, a critical area as automated vehicles become integrated into urban environments. In his highly cited 2023 paper, "Modelling autonomous vehicle interactions with bicycles in traffic simulation," Keler addresses the pressing challenge of testing AV technologies with vulnerable road users without risking real-world accidents. By developing sophisticated simulation frameworks, he provides essential tools for understanding and predicting how autonomous systems can safely coexist with cyclists. His research bridges the gap between theoretical autonomous vehicle development and practical, human-centered traffic safety, offering a foundation for safer urban mobility. Keler’s contributions are particularly impactful for transportation engineers, urban planners, and policymakers seeking evidence-based approaches to integrating AVs into existing traffic ecosystems. His work underscores the importance of simulation in de-risking the transition to automated transportation.
